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

TSQL Msg 1013 Sử dụng tên tương quan để phân biệt chúng.

Bạn đang sử dụng bảng Personals.Groups hai lần trong truy vấn phụ đầu tiên. Nếu bạn thực sự muốn có bảng Personals.Groups bạn cần đặt cho họ một bí danh mà sau đó bạn sử dụng thay cho tên bảng trong phần còn lại của truy vấn.

INNER JOIN Personals.Groups as PG1

INNER JOIN Personals.Groups as PG2

Nếu bạn chỉ cần một cái, bạn có thể kết hợp on thay vào đó chỉ sử dụng một mệnh đề.

INNER JOIN Personals.Groups 
  ON Personals.Registry.[Group] = Personals.Groups.Id and
     Personals.Groups.Id = CHG.GroupID



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Thủ tục lưu trữ Vs. Lượt xem

  2. 3 cách chuyển đổi thập phân sang thập lục phân trong SQL Server (T-SQL)

  3. Cách lấy Ngày thứ Bảy (Hoặc bất kỳ Ngày nào khác trong tuần) - SQL Server

  4. Khôi phục cơ sở dữ liệu trong SQL Server 2017

  5. Cách tạo cột được tính toán trong bảng SQL Server 2008